I find that I feel what the tool is doing as much as I see what the tool is doing.
There is a lot of difference in the feel of a dense wood compared to a soft wood.



Tom.. do you also go by the sound?

I didn't realize that I get a lot of "feedback" from the sound of the lathe rpm,
the cutting edge on the wood, etc., until the other night when I was roughing a
bowl and my wife turned on a finish sander and shop vac...
Everything just "felt" different.. I really hadn't expected noise to make a
difference..
